Reporting to the Chief Financial Officer, the Corporate Controller will be responsible for:
- Global accounting process
- Timely and best in class financial reporting
- Effective controls environment and accounting policies that are responsive to the evolving processes of a growing business
- Continuous improvement of accounting systems, processes, and reporting capabilities across the globe
- The integration of financial process and organizations in Mergers and Acquisitions
- Mentoring a talented accounting organization
This is a highly visible opportunity for a finance leader who enjoys both strategic leadership and hands-on execution—someone who can mentor and develop a global accounting team while raising the bar on reporting efficiency, process discipline, scalability, and business partnership.

~1 min readResponsibilities
~1 min readOwn the global accounting process and ensure the company delivers timely, accurate, and insightful financial results that support effective decision-making.
Build and maintain a strong control environment that protects the business today while evolving with the company’s growth, complexity, and future readiness.
You'll:
- Lead the global internal control framework, including process documentation, testing, remediation, and continuous improvement.
- Serve as a primary liaison with external auditors and key advisors.
- Oversee accounting policies, technical accounting matters, and compliance with U.S. GAAP and corporate policies.
- Promote accountability, consistency, and disciplined execution cross-functionally across the global organization.
Serve as a practical business partner to operations and finance leadership, with ownership for the accounting processes that support manufacturing performance, integrations, and growth initiatives.
Responsibilities include:
- Lead manufacturing, cost accounting, inventory accounting, and standard costing activities across multiple facilities.
- Analyze manufacturing variances, inventory valuation, working capital, and operational performance drivers.
- Support mergers, acquisitions, purchase accounting, and post-close finance integration activities.
- Partner with leadership on due diligence, transaction readiness, and strategic projects.
- Translate complex accounting and operational issues into clear insights and actions for business leaders.
Lead with a mentor’s mindset and a hands-on approach, developing the accounting team while improving the processes, systems, and capabilities that enable the business to scale.
You'll:
- Lead, coach, and develop a global accounting team, building capability, accountability, and succession depth.
- Foster a culture of collaboration, ownership, transparency, and continuous improvement.
- Modernize accounting and reporting processes through standardization, automation, analytics, and ERP optimization.
- Identify opportunities to simplify, streamline, and scale financial processes while improving quality and control.
- Model hands-on leadership by engaging in the details when needed while developing others to take on broader responsibility.
Requirements
~1 min read- CPA required; bachelor’s degree in Accounting or Finance required.
- 12+ years of progressive accounting and finance leadership experience, preferably with a strong public accounting foundation.
- Experience as a Corporate Controller, Assistant Controller, Director of Accounting, or similar leadership role in a complex manufacturing environment.
- Deep knowledge of U.S. GAAP, global consolidations, financial reporting, internal controls, external audits, and multi-site operations.
- Strong experience with manufacturing accounting, cost accounting, inventory accounting, and operational finance partnership.
- Proven ability to lead teams across multiple locations and cultures while developing people and improving processes.
- Strong communication skills, executive presence, business judgment, and ability to operate effectively at both strategic and detailed levels.
- Experience in technology, medical device, aerospace, defense, industrial, security, or advanced manufacturing environments.
- Experience in private equity-backed or public-company environments, including SEC reporting exposure.
- M&A integration, purchase accounting, ERP optimization, and finance transformation experience.
- International accounting and finance leadership experience supporting organizations of significant scale and complexity.
The ideal candidate is:
- A hands-on accounting leader who can set direction, improve execution, and dive into the details when needed.
- A builder of scalable processes, strong controls, high-quality reporting, and high-performing teams.
- A mentor who develops talent, raises expectations, and creates a culture of accountability and continuous improvement.
- A collaborative business partner respected for integrity, judgment, technical expertise, and practical problem-solving.
- Motivated by growth, transformation, and creating lasting finance infrastructure for a global company.
